Slate roof leak repair services focus on identifying and fixing leaks that occur in slate roofing systems. These services typically involve inspecting the roof to locate the source of water intrusion, which may include cracked, broken, or missing slate tiles. Repair work can include replacing damaged slates, sealing gaps, or applying specialized patches to prevent water from seeping through the roof’s surface. Since slate roofs are known for their durability, repairs often aim to restore the roof’s integrity while maintaining its natural appearance, ensuring that the roof continues to provide reliable protection against the elements.
Addressing slate roof leaks helps resolve a variety of problems related to water damage and structural integrity. Water infiltration can lead to issues such as stained ceilings, damaged insulation, mold growth, and even rotting of underlying roof structures if left untreated. Fixing leaks promptly can prevent more extensive and costly repairs in the future. Proper repair also helps maintain the roof’s longevity and aesthetic appeal, which are often important considerations for historic properties, high-end homes, or buildings with distinctive architectural features.
Properties that typically utilize slate roof leak repair services include historic homes, upscale residential properties, and commercial buildings with traditional or custom-designed roofing. These roofs are often chosen for their timeless appearance and durability, which makes them popular among property owners who value longevity and classic aesthetics. Due to the weight and delicate nature of slate tiles, specialized repair services are usually required to ensure that the roof’s structural stability and visual integrity are preserved during the repair process.

Cost Range for Material Replacement - Replacing slate roof materials typ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000 per square, depending on the type of slate and roof complexity. For example, a 10-square section might range from $10,000 to $30,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ific roof sizes and materials.
Labor Cost Estimates - Labor for slate roof leak repairs generally ranges from $50 to $150 per hour, with total costs depending on the extent of damage and repair complexity. A straightforward repair may cost around $500 to $1,500, while extensive work could be higher.
Inspection and Assessment Fees - Professional inspections to identify leak sources usually cost between $150 and $300. These assessments help determine the scope of repair needed and are often credited toward repair costs if work proceeds.
Additional Repair Expenses - Repairing underlying roof structures or replacing damaged flashing can add $500 to $2,000 or more to the overall cost. Local service providers can give specific estimates based on the condition of the roof and required rep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Slate roof leak repair services are often sought by property owners in Delaware County, PA when they notice water stains or drips inside their homes after heavy rain or snowmelt. These issues can arise from damaged or missing slate tiles, cracked mortar joints, or deteriorated flashing around chimneys and vents. Addressing leaks promptly helps prevent further water damage, mold growth, and structural issues that can develop if the problem is left unattended.
Homeowners may also look for slate roof leak repair in cases where aging or weather-related wear has compromised the roof’s integrity. Over time, slate tiles can become loose or cracked due to freeze-thaw cycles, wind, or falling debris, increasing the risk of leaks. Local service providers can assess the condition of the roof and recommend repairs or replacements to restore its waterproofing capabilities and protect the property from ongoing water intrusion.
What are common signs of a slate ro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slate tiles, and the presence of mold or mildew around the roof area.
Can a slate roof leak be repaired without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many leaks can be addressed through targeted repairs such as replacing damaged slates or sealing vulnerable joints, avoiding full roof replacement.
How long does a typical slate roof leak repair take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age, but minor repairs can often be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
Are there preventative measures to avoid slate roof leaks? Regular inspections and timely repairs of damaged or missing slates can help prevent leaks; professional assessments are recommended for maintenance planning.
